用python编写具有加减乘除的效果
时间: 2024-09-18 15:07:33 浏览: 31
在Python中,你可以创建一个名为Calculator的类,它包含四个方法来模拟加法、减法、乘法和除法的功能。下面是一个简单的例子:
```python
class Calculator:
def __init__(self):
pass
def add(self, a, b):
return a + b
def subtract(self, a, b):
return a - b
def multiply(self, a, b):
return a * b
def divide(self, a, b):
if b != 0:
return a / b
else:
raise ValueError("Cannot divide by zero.")
# 使用示例
calc = Calculator()
print(calc.add(5, 3)) # 输出8
print(calc.subtract(10, 7)) # 输出3
print(calc.multiply(4, 6)) # 输出24
try:
print(calc.divide(10, 0))
except ValueError as e:
print(e) # 输出 "Cannot divide by zero."
```
在这个例子中,`Calculator`类实现了基本的算术运算,并通过实例化对象来调用这些操作。如果你有任何特定的需求或者想要进一步了解如何使用这个类,请告诉我,
阅读全文